Instructional Coach 2026-2027

Foundation Academies is an innovative K-12 public charter school in Trenton, New Jersey, dedicated to fostering independence and leadership in scholars. They are seeking an Instructional Coach to provide individualized coaching to teachers, support classroom management, and enhance instructional practices to drive student success.

Higher Education

Responsibilities

Provide individualized coaching to teachers in classroom management, lesson planning, lesson execution, and differentiated instruction
Co-teach in classrooms to model effective instructional practices and offer real-time feedback
Support teachers in creating engaging, high-performing classroom environments that drive student success
Analyze student performance data to identify growth areas and guide instructional adjustments
Collaborate with teachers to implement academic interventions and align instruction with assessment results
Offer expertise on instructional strategies, curriculum design, and differentiation for diverse learners
Design and facilitate professional development sessions focused on instructional excellence and academic interventions
Partner with school leadership to align coaching with school-wide instructional goals
Model strong leadership skills, including accountability, self-awareness, and emotional intelligence
Stay current on best practices, curriculum standards, assessments, and instructional technology to enhance teacher effectiveness and student outcomes
